FILM-FORMING COMPOSITION CONTAINING SURFACTANT OR SURFACTANT AND SALT AS WHITENING AGENT
[Problem] Providing a whitened capsule and a whitened film without using any white pigment such as titanium dioxide.
[Solution] Provided is a film, a capsule, and a film forming composition, characterized by comprising: a film-forming polymer; and a whitening agent including either a surfactant or both a surfactant and a salt, and characterized in that the surfactant is selected from a fatty acid ester of polyhydric alcohol, a polyethylene glycol, a polypropylene glycol, a polyalkylene oxide derivative, an alkyl sulfate ester salt, and a saponin.

Hair-treatment composition and methods of use
The present disclosure relates to hair-treatment compositions, which are particularly useful for providing styling, hair manageability, hair care, and conditioning properties to hair. The hair-treatment compositions typically include: (a) about 1 to about 3 wt. % of one or more vegetable oils; (b) about 2 to about 4 wt. % of one or more solid fatty alcohols; (c) 1 wt. % or less of one or more nonionic surfactants; (d) one or more non-silicone shine enhancers; (e) one or more amidoamines: (f) one or more acids; and (g) water. The unique combination of ingredients results in a product having a milky appearance and a fluid viscosity. Kits comprising the hair-treatment compositions and methods of treating hair using the hair-treatment compositions are also disclosed.
HEXAGONAL BORON NITRIDE POWDER
Disclosed is a hexagonal boron nitride powder having excellent glitter property. A hexagonal boron nitride powder includes hexagonal boron nitride particles, in which among the hexagonal boron nitride particles, a number ratio of particles having a bent structure at an angle of 110° to 160° with respect to (0,0,1) crystal plane of the primary particles is 30% or more.
